Who qualifies for the Tax Preparation?

To claim your credit you must:

  • Have a valid Social Security Number and
  • Be a U.S. citizen or resident alien all year and
  • Worked full or part-time in 2009 and
  • Had a 2009 income of less than:
    • $13,440 ($18,440 if married filing joint) if you do not have a qualifying child 
    • $35,463 ($40,463 married filing jointly) if you have one qualifying child 
    • $40,295 ($45,295 married filing jointly) if you have two qualifying children 
    • $43,279 ($48,279 married filing jointly) if you have three or more qualifying children

If you do not have a qualifying child, you must:

  • be age 25 but under 65 at the end of the year, 
  • live in the United States for more than half the year, and 
  • not qualify as a dependent of another person

To qualify for C.A.S.H. services:

  • Your total household income in 2009 was less than $50,000 for families with qualifying children and less than $35,000 for childless workers and
  • You worked and lived only in New York State during 2009 and
  • You do not have rental property income and
  • You did not sell stocks, bonds or other financial assets and
  • If you are self-employed, you did not have employees and your business expenses were less than $5,000;
  • If you have military pay, please schedule an appointment so we are prepared to help you.

What you need to bring:

  • Picture IDs for you and your spouse
  • A Social Security card and an accurate birth date for each family member
  • W-2 forms for all jobs worked in 2009
  • All 1099 forms that you received
  • Copy of last year’s tax return, if available
  • Childcare provider’s name, address and tax ID number, if applicable
  • For direct deposit, bring account and routing number information for both your checking and savings accounts
